WHAT BREED OF HORSE RACES AT THE KENTUCKY DERBY?

THOROUGHBRED

DECENDANT OF JUSTIN MORGAN

MORGAN

THE OLDEST PURE BREED OF HORSE

ARABIAN

ORIGINALLY CAME FROM THE MOUNTAINS OF WALES IN GREAT BRITAIN

WELSH PONY

NOT A SINGLE BREED, BUT RATHER A GROUP OF BREEDS THAT CROSS “HOT- BLOODED” TB’s WITH “COLD- BLOODED” DRAFT HORSES

WARMBLOODS

WHAT DOES THE TERM GREEN MEAN?

A HORSE THAT IS UNTRAINED OR INEXPERIENCED

SIRE AND DAM ARE BOTH OF THE SAME BREED

PUREBRED

THE LEFT SIDE OF THE PONY(THE SIDE OF THE PONY WE MOUNT)

NEAR SIDE

A NECK THAT DIPS AT THE TOP AND BULDGES AT THE BOTTOM

EWE NECK

A BRAND MADE BY FREEZING INSTEAD OF HEAT

FREEZE BRAND

REDDISH-BROWN COLOR WITH SAME OR LIGHTER TAIL, MANE, AND LEGS

CHESTNUT COLOR OR SORREL

BROWN OR REDDISH-BROWN BODY WITH BLACK “POINTS” (MANE, TAIL, AND LEGS).

BAY COLOR

BLACK, BAY, BROWN OR CHESTNUT WITH WHITE HAIRS MIXED THROUGH THE COAT

ROAN

TAN COLORED, WITH DARK LEGS, MANE AND TAIL, AND A DARK STRIPE DOWN THE BACK.

DUN

LARGE, COLORED PATCHES OF BLACK AND WHITE

PIEBALD

SMOOTH MOUTH PIECE WITH A JOINT IN THE MIDDLE

SNAFFLE BIT

SHOULD BE LOOSE ENOUGH TO ALLOW THE PONY TO FLEX HIS NECK WITHOUT BINDING AT THE THROAT

THROAT LATCH

ANOTHER NAME FOR NOSEBAND

CAVESSON

KEEPS THE SADDLE FROM SLIDING BACK

BREASTPLATE OR BREAST COLLAR

TYPE OF SADDLE, USED FOR DRESSAGE ONLY, NOT SUITABLE FOR JUMPING

DRESSAGE SADDLE

Most essential nutrient

Water

Long, muscular, one-way tube which takes food to stomach

Esophagus

Name one legume hay

Alfalfa, clover

Equine Encephalomyelitis is known as

Sleeping Sickness

Right hind, left hind, right front, left front, suspension (air)

Gallop
